Sale (8-2) gave up four singles, struck out seven and walked none while lowering his AL-leading ERA to 2.05 during his fifth straight victory.
''I'm not one to really look at my stats or anything like that. It really doesn't do anything for you,'' the 6-foot-6 Sale said. ''You got a five (ERA) or a one and you still got to go out there and pitch and get outs.''
